7 Last-Minute Gift Experiences in the Twin Cities

7 Last-Minute Gift Experiences in the Twin Cities

We all know the dread of trying to find “stuff” for our children, all while knowing that they will love it for 10 minutes, like it for 5, and not realize it was donated weeks later. To avoid this frustration why not give the gift an experience this year? You can tailor it to your child and put that money towards time spent together doing something they enjoy. Word to the wise- you will probably end up buying a few things that you know the short life cycle of and for smaller children the number of gifts sometimes counts for more than quality but sprinkle in an experience gift this year and see how it goes! Here are 6 last-minute gift experiences in the Twin Cities.

Top Golf – Brooklyn Center | photo by Twin Cities Family

If you have a teenager, it’s tough to get them to spend time with you, but given the right circumstances, they might just agree. Instead of Nike sweatshirts, shoes, or hats, why not spoil them with a fun afternoon at Top Golf? It is active, keeps them off their phones, and will for sure make some memories or hilarious videos if you are not a golfer. Teens also want to spend time with their parents, they just don’t want to admit it. Another great place to drag your teen for some fun is iFly indoor skydivingIt makes for great pictures and videos and will keep everyone laughing. Check websites now for holiday discounts!

 

It is no secret that stores like Sephora and Ulta are jam-packed with teens and tweens very interested in all things skincare and makeup. They are bombarded with expensive brands and tools that may not be healthy for their skin. How about the gift of a “teen facial”?  Many estheticians offer this specialty service now after the skin craze boom with young women. They can learn the proper way to take care of their skin and the products that are made for their skin type, it has the added bonus of relaxing and again- time away from their phones! Crayola Experience | Mall of America

Do you have a budding artist that you need to buy for? Why not gift them a day at the Crayola Experience at Mall of America? Sure, you could buy them markers, crayons, and paper but why not treat them to the hands-on experience of drip art, melt and mold a creation, and make a crayon with your name on it? There are endless ways to enjoy the Crayola Experience with sensory-friendly offerings to ever-changing exhibits, it might be worth the annual pass. Give the gift that gives all year long and will help brighten your day on those dreary January days.

Nickelodeon Universe | photo by Mall of America – used with permission

Nickelodeon Universe is another great buy for a gift that encourages family time and fun. Just another fun event you can do when it might be too cold to get outside.  You can purchase all-day wristbands and not worry about buying individual tickets. Maybe let them bring a friend or make it a fun screen-free day together. Since Nickelodeon Universe has rides for all ages, this is a great option for families with large age ranges.

Grizzly Bears at the Minnesota Zoo | photo used with permission

Maybe you are shopping for an animal-loving child or budding veterinarian. There are many toys and stuffed animals geared towards these kids but what about passes to the Minnesota Zoo or maybe plan a day at Como Zoo? Kids of all ages love a good zoo trip, it gets everyone into fresh air and they might even learn a little something!
